Our Judokas Win 4th Medal at European Championship

The European Judo Championship continues in Podgorica, the capital of Montenegro.

GOL.az reports that five more judokas from Azerbaijan joined the competition today.

Zelim Tckayev (81 kg) wrestled with Aurelien Bonferroni (Switzerland) in the 1/16 finals. Our judoka, who won, then won duels with Dorin Gotonoaga (Moldova) and Antonio Esposito (Italy). He failed to beat Tato Grigalashvili (Georgia) in the semi-finals. Tckayev faced Petru Pelivan (Moldova) for the bronze medal.

Our athlete defeated his opponent and won the bronze medal. This is the third success for our country in this championship. 

Omar Rajabli (81 kg)  defeated Eetu Ihanamaki (Finland) in the 1/16 finals. 

Murad Fatiyev (90 kg) met Alexander Sidorik (IJF) in the 1/16 finals and won a confident victory. The national team member clarified his relationship with Islam Sogenov (Serbia) in the 1/8 finals. Fatiyev, who defeated his opponent, also defeated Luka Maysuradze (Georgia) in the next match. He was unable to continue his successful streak in the semi-final match with Kristian Parlati (Italy).

Our defeated judoka competed with Alexis Mathieu (France) for the bronze medal. Fatiyev also defeated his opponent and became our next bronze medalist. Thus, our country has increased the number of medals in the tournament to four.

In the women's competition, Gunel Hasanli (70 kg) lost to Anna Oleynik-Korniyenko (Ukraine) in the 1/32 finals, and Sudaba Aghayeva (70 kg) lost to Adelina Novitski (Israel).

It should be noted that Ahmad Yusifov (60 kg) and Rashid Mammadaliyev (73 kg) have already won bronze medals in the competition. The European Championship will end on April 27.

In addition, the Azerbaijani national team is competing in the European Championship both with individual athletes and as teams. Our country is represented by 15 judokas in 12 weight categories, including 9 men and 6 women. The team will also compete in the mixed team competition.
